REIT Macerich drops on second stock offering in a month
BUZZ-REIT Macerich drops on second stock offering in a month ** Shopping center REIT Macerich's MAC.N shares down 2% before the bell to $24.58 after latest follow-on priced
** Santa Monica, California-based MAC late Mon announced 14 mln shares at $23.90 for deal size of ~$334.6 mln as part of forward sale
** Offering priced at 4.7% to stock's last sale
** MAC enters into one-year forward sale agreements with lead bookrunner Goldman Sachs, and joint bookrunners Deutsche Bank, JP Morgan and Morgan Stanley
** Upon future settlement of agreements, MAC intends to use net proceeds to fund acquisition opportunities and for general corporate purposes
** MAC last month announced $403 mln stock offering at $21 to repay credit facility used to fund acquisition of Annapolis Mall
** At Mon close, MAC stock up 36% YTD
** The REIT has ~283.6 mln shares outstanding
** Avg rating of 16 analysts is "buy"; median PT $24, per LSEG
